找回密码
 立即注册

QQ登录

只需一步,快速开始

Vivi_JD

金牌服务用户

9

主题

47

帖子

118

积分

金牌服务用户

积分
118
Vivi_JD
金牌服务用户   /  发表于:2024-1-10 14:13  /   查看:1631  /  回复:3
本帖最后由 Lynn.Dou 于 2024-1-11 14:12 编辑


产品:SpreadJS
版本:16.1.4

您好
我用SpreadJS做了一个Excel,有两个sheet页
sheet1 是通过后端查询并加载的明细数据
sheet2 是通过 sheet1的引用,为一些图表、透视图等提供数据源。

我现在有个诉求,想随便给我一个Excel的某个sheet页,我如何判断这个sheet页是否存在其他sheet页的数据引用。
咱们现在SpreadJS有没有类似的参数或者属性可以直接区分的。
谢谢。

3 个回复

倒序浏览
Richard.HuangSpreadJS 开发认证
超级版主   /  发表于:2024-1-10 14:51:50
沙发
您好,了解您的需求了,但是目前我们没有这样一个单独的属性可以判断当前单元格数据公式单元格且存在跨公式引用。如果您对这个有需求,建议您通过sheet.getPrecedents(row, col);方法来获取当前单元格的引用信息,然后将引用信息中的sheetName和当前sheet的名称进行比对判断当前单元格是否存在跨工作表引用的情况
image.png375690917.png
回复 使用道具 举报
Vivi_JD
金牌服务用户   /  发表于:2024-1-10 14:56:50
板凳
Richard.Huang 发表于 2024-1-10 14:51
您好,了解您的需求了,但是目前我们没有这样一个单独的属性可以判断当前单元格数据公式单元格且存在跨公式 ...

好的 谢谢
回复 使用道具 举报
Richard.HuangSpreadJS 开发认证
超级版主   /  发表于:2024-1-10 17:18:00
地板
回复 使用道具 举报
您需要登录后才可以回帖 登录 | 立即注册
返回顶部